The Problem

Documentation Shouldn't Be This Hard

Detailed Lesion Descriptions

Documenting size, shape, color, distribution, and morphology for every lesion across multiple body sites is exhausting.

High Patient Volume

Seeing 30-40 patients a day leaves almost no time for thorough documentation between visits.

Photo Documentation Overload

Matching clinical photos to chart notes and tracking lesion changes over time creates extra administrative burden.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can ScribeMD handle detailed dermatological terminology?

Yes. ScribeMD is trained on dermatology-specific vocabulary including lesion morphology (papule, plaque, vesicle, etc.), distribution patterns, and standardized body site descriptions.

Does it support procedure documentation for biopsies?

Absolutely. ScribeMD generates complete procedure notes for shave biopsies, punch biopsies, excisions, and destructions, including site, size, anesthesia, and specimen details.

How does it handle full-body skin exams?

ScribeMD organizes total body skin exam findings by anatomical region, documenting normal and abnormal findings systematically. You simply dictate as you examine.

Can I track lesion changes over time?

ScribeMD documents lesion characteristics at each visit. While it doesn't replace photo tracking, its consistent terminology makes it easy to compare findings across visits in the chart.
